Anson Barnes 1790–1879 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 18 December 1790

Birth Location: Granville, Hampden County, Massachusetts, United States of America

Death Date: 20 March 1879

Death Location: West Granville, Hampden County, Massachusetts, United States of America

Father: Jeremiah BARNES

Mother: Sarah Barnes

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

The story of Anson Barnes began in 1790 in Granville, Hampden County, Massachusetts, United States of America. Anson Barnes passed away in 1879 in West Granville, Hampden County, Massachusetts, United States of America.
